I would like to know which bridge that crosses the Sauk is called the Government bridge.

Going from Darrington to Concrete it is the second bridge that you cross. Rough launch upstream after you cross bridge. White creek we always called it.

The run from the rough boat launch to the bridge is a real sweet one, lots of cobble and boulders, a great place to flyfish. I will be heading there again for sure.

There is another long run below the bridge, around the bend too, didn't get to work it though. There were quite a few guy's on the Sauk yesterday. didn't see anyone catch any.

Watch your footing though, lot's of slimy stuff on the rocks!
